Output 3103cf656fd59afe3d135eecc3440493c14ba3055ea30f29aaac697e7d278076:6

value
76894529
script pubkey
OP_0 OP_PUSHBYTES_20 031477639313486ca93d2f939b5dd6282047a8a6
address
ltc1qqv28wcunzdyxe2fa97fekhwk9qsy029xp6wkkx
transaction
3103cf656fd59afe3d135eecc3440493c14ba3055ea30f29aaac697e7d278076
spent
true